Show UU BASEBALL FAN IS SENT TO PBISON San Francisco, July 25. Six months' hard labor and a dishonorable dishonor-able discharge from the arniv will be the probable cost to Frederick Baker, Bak-er, private in the Sixty-first Coast artillery ar-tillery of watching a baseball game. Baker was detailed today to guard a military prisoner who was slightly I demented and awhile the two wero 'sunning themselves on the Presidio, two post ball teams passed on their waj to a game. The appeal of the diamond proved irresistable to Baker and he marched his prisoner along. While the gallery was wildly rooting root-ing a slide for second, the prisoner made a dash for freedom. Teams and rooters promptly gave chase and he was soon captured, but Baker was taken to the guardhouse and probably will pay the penalty In the regulations. regula-tions. oo |
